Overview of the JVC KW-M560BT

The JVC KW-M560BT is a 2DIN digital media receiver featuring a 6.8-inch capacitive touchscreen display. Designed for seamless in-car entertainment‚ it supports Bluetooth‚ Apple CarPlay‚ and Android Auto for wireless connectivity. With a 13-band equalizer and USB compatibility‚ it delivers high-quality audio. The unit is compatible with FLAC files and includes RDS for FM radio. Its sleek design and intuitive interface make it a versatile choice for modern vehicles‚ enhancing your driving experience with advanced features and connectivity options.

Wiring Connections and Diagrams

Refer to the wiring diagram in the manual to connect the unit correctly. Match the color-coded wires to your vehicle’s harness‚ ensuring proper connections for power‚ ground‚ and speaker outputs. The yellow wire connects to the battery‚ while the black wire grounds the unit. Red wires connect to the ignition and accessory power. Use the provided harness adapter for seamless integration. Avoid grounding the yellow or red wires to prevent damage. Consult the diagram for accurate connections and test the setup after installation.

Bluetooth Profiles and Supported Functions

The JVC KW-M560BT supports multiple Bluetooth profiles‚ including HFP (Hands-Free Profile) for calls and A2DP/AVRCP for wireless audio streaming. It also offers voice command functionality and automatic pairing when connected to compatible devices. The system supports up to five paired devices‚ allowing seamless switching between audio sources and hands-free communication. These features enhance your driving experience with convenient‚ distraction-free connectivity options.

Presetting and Managing Radio Stations

To preset stations‚ tune to your desired frequency using the touchscreen or remote. Press and hold a preset button (1-6) to save the station. You can store up to 18 FM and 6 AM stations. Edit preset names in the menu for easier identification. Use the menu to organize or delete presets‚ ensuring quick access to your favorite stations. This feature enhances your listening experience by simplifying station selection.
